Fried chiken with cashew nut

Small sliced chicken meat
All purpose flour
Dried chillis
Cashew nuts
Chopped onion
Oyster sauce
Sugar
Soy sauce
Salt
Cooking oil
First, mix chicken meat with flour and deep fried until they become crispy, put aside. Fried chopped onion with 2 tbsp of oil until turn brown, then add fried chicken and seasoning with oyster sauce, salt, sugar and soy sauce. At the end, add cashew nuts and fried for few more seconds. Done!
